Fabrice Bellard
8fd5fe9429
use #ifdef
...
Originally committed as revision 694 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-17 08:29:03 +00:00
Philip Gladstone
cbadbf19fc
Change ticker_tick to use ticker_abs as we want the absolute number
...
of ticks. In particular we want an INT64 return.
Originally committed as revision 693 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-17 03:10:37 +00:00
Philip Gladstone
c25fdfc683
Add ticker_abs function that returns the number of ticks to get the
...
supplied frame (or sample) number. This is not the same as ticker_tick
Originally committed as revision 692 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-17 03:08:29 +00:00
Michael Niedermayer
d03be26e37
8bpp bugfixes (brightness, contrast ...)
...
4bpp
Originally committed as revision 6454 to svn://svn.mplayerhq.hu/mplayer/trunk/postproc
2002-06-17 01:48:31 +00:00
Michael Niedermayer
66cd0d8ead
ordered dither for 8bpp
...
Originally committed as revision 6453 to svn://svn.mplayerhq.hu/mplayer/trunk/postproc
2002-06-16 21:24:57 +00:00
Michael Niedermayer
431b47f9fd
8bpp support (no dithering yet, use -vop noise for now)
...
Originally committed as revision 6452 to svn://svn.mplayerhq.hu/mplayer/trunk/postproc
2002-06-16 20:25:50 +00:00
Philip Gladstone
2dbceb9f8a
Change the way that the ?date= stuff is parsed. It now takes a time (with optional date)
...
in local time rather than GMT. Note that you are advised to use the date as well as the time
as the time is relative to the current day (which is not much use if the time is in the
future). The date format parsing is pretty strict still:
YYYY-MM-DDTHH:MM:SS is a format that works. The T is a literal non-digit character. I wouldn't
use a space. The :SS can be omitted. The number of digits *must* be four in the Year.
Originally committed as revision 691 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-14 03:38:00 +00:00
Fabrice Bellard
4fd6044859
reverted to inttypes.h since it gives problems on some unixes
...
Originally committed as revision 690 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-13 23:36:30 +00:00
Fabrice Bellard
ce992c6932
moved code to mem.c and allcodecs.c
...
Originally committed as revision 689 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:45:17 +00:00
Fabrice Bellard
915bbac681
fixed one mpeg decoder memory leak
...
Originally committed as revision 688 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:44:14 +00:00
Fabrice Bellard
6d4985bbdf
move unaligned access macros to dsputil.h - added unaligned 32 bit store
...
Originally committed as revision 687 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:43:27 +00:00
Fabrice Bellard
544eb99cbf
memory functions are exported
...
Originally committed as revision 686 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:42:18 +00:00
Fabrice Bellard
771b9a7045
put codec registering in another file so that the user can install the codecs he wants
...
Originally committed as revision 685 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:41:41 +00:00
Fabrice Bellard
d01fe86dac
put memory functions in a separate file so that the user can redefinite them without modifying the library
...
Originally committed as revision 684 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:41:01 +00:00
Fabrice Bellard
773cefc602
added installlib target to install static libraries and includes
...
Originally committed as revision 683 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:39:47 +00:00
Fabrice Bellard
96707bb783
do not export internal functions - use stdint.h
...
Originally committed as revision 682 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:38:54 +00:00
Fabrice Bellard
d714edf190
optimized ticker_tick() if num is big - please test it (should reduce CPU usage - this code is temporary before new PTS handling scheme)
...
Originally committed as revision 681 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-11 13:23:09 +00:00
Philip Gladstone
5eb765ef34
* Add code to restart ffmpeg if it crashes
...
* Add code to monitor the actual datarates on the http connections
* Fix problem when ffmpeg uses more than 24 hours of CPU (display only problem)
Originally committed as revision 680 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-10 02:44:36 +00:00
Michael Niedermayer
6282185e82
grayscale only encoding
...
Originally committed as revision 679 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-09 14:04:36 +00:00
Michael Niedermayer
0398717356
passing avctx->flags so that grayscale only decoding works with mpeg1/2 too
...
Originally committed as revision 678 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-09 13:43:53 +00:00
Michael Niedermayer
b50eef3ae0
grayscale only decoding
...
Originally committed as revision 677 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-09 13:35:56 +00:00
Felix Bünemann
800d7cebb6
in libavcodec/Makefile there is in line 110: "distclean: clean<binary char>"
...
this binary char corrupts the makefile and should be removed.
patch by Felix Buenemann <atmosfear@users.sourceforge.net>
Originally committed as revision 676 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-07 22:01:03 +00:00
Fabrice Bellard
d81c598383
fixed multiple allocation bug
...
Originally committed as revision 675 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-06 14:31:18 +00:00
Fabrice Bellard
9f4f81ed17
fixed case where abs_level > MAX_LEVEL
...
Originally committed as revision 674 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-06 14:25:44 +00:00
Michael Niedermayer
0f440e0214
optimizing MPV_decode_mb
...
Originally committed as revision 673 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 23:43:56 +00:00
Fabrice Bellard
8ee14970d6
added ff_idct_put/add
...
Originally committed as revision 672 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 18:48:07 +00:00
Fabrice Bellard
d36a246675
added inlined put/add functions
...
Originally committed as revision 671 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 18:46:25 +00:00
Fabrice Bellard
ad31c904b2
use ff_idct_put/add()
...
Originally committed as revision 670 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 18:36:03 +00:00
Fabrice Bellard
ee4b748b7f
use ff_idct_put()
...
Originally committed as revision 669 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 18:35:28 +00:00
Fabrice Bellard
5bcfd1ad98
use a local dir for tests
...
Originally committed as revision 668 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 18:14:21 +00:00
Fabrice Bellard
412ba501b1
removed unused code - began to merge alpha specific stuff - added mac macros for suitable CPUs
...
Originally committed as revision 667 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 14:25:06 +00:00
Philip Gladstone
16300e23d5
* Get the buffer size right now we have the buffer inside the FFStream block
...
Originally committed as revision 666 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 02:21:10 +00:00
Philip Gladstone
e4c47db44b
Add the copyright/comment/author/title keywords
...
Originally committed as revision 665 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 02:19:45 +00:00
Philip Gladstone
084fada8d1
* Add the comment block if any of the comment fields are present.
...
* Eliminate compiler warning
* Add the codec name if we have it
Originally committed as revision 664 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 02:18:17 +00:00
Philip Gladstone
2ac887bae9
* Give the max stream time configuration item a chance of working
...
* Add parameters to set author/comment/copyright/title to streamed asf
* Format the stats output a little bit better.
Originally committed as revision 663 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-05 02:17:06 +00:00
Philip Gladstone
2824c47368
Remove some calls to av_free that tured out to be duplicate. This improves
...
the behaviour of ffserver streaming asf files from disk.
Originally committed as revision 662 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-04 20:40:53 +00:00
Michael Niedermayer
dd536160cd
run1 can be <0 bugfix (found by fabrice)
...
Originally committed as revision 661 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-04 18:35:31 +00:00
Fabrice Bellard
03c94ede93
avoid name clash with libjpeg - added missing externs
...
Originally committed as revision 660 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-04 12:58:40 +00:00
Fabrice Bellard
c3aea5c424
added missing externs (we were lucky that commons are used)
...
Originally committed as revision 659 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-04 12:56:04 +00:00
Fabrice Bellard
6d5bf5343c
added missing externs
...
Originally committed as revision 658 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-04 12:53:11 +00:00
Zdenek Kabelac
39825f315f
* reimplemented remaing avg_ pixel functions
...
* modified PAVGB mmx macro to select mmx register with FE constant
Originally committed as revision 657 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-03 17:35:35 +00:00
Zdenek Kabelac
d3cd07425a
* implemented remaing avg_ pixel functions (these are not used offen)
...
Originally committed as revision 656 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-03 17:31:46 +00:00
Falk Hüffner
e7650becc6
Revert previous bogus warning fix.
...
Originally committed as revision 655 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-03 14:44:37 +00:00
Falk Hüffner
20695ec921
Minor warning cleanup.
...
Originally committed as revision 654 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-03 11:16:11 +00:00
Nick Kurshev
8696b63645
use qstride instead of fixed constants
...
Originally committed as revision 653 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-03 07:58:35 +00:00
Nick Kurshev
ae72cda62b
new field for communicating with external postprocessing
...
Originally committed as revision 652 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-03 07:01:42 +00:00
Michael Niedermayer
4136dd2437
100l divx501+ seeking bugfix
...
Originally committed as revision 651 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-02 22:08:04 +00:00
Felix Bünemann
bc45bca372
gcc 3.1 warning fix (patch by Felix Buenemann <atmosfear at users.sourceforge.net>)
...
Originally committed as revision 650 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-02 16:06:41 +00:00
D Richard Felker III
90864f2712
10l found&patch by D Richard Felker III <dalias at aerifal.cx>
...
Originally committed as revision 649 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-02 15:49:21 +00:00
Michael Niedermayer
333547be44
typo (found by Bohdan Horst <nexus at hoth.amu.edu.pl>)
...
Originally committed as revision 648 to svn://svn.ffmpeg.org/ffmpeg/trunk
2002-06-02 15:31:30 +00:00